Sprezzatura is seeking a Senior HR Generalist in Arlington, VA for hybrid work (2–3 days onsite, 2–3 days remote). You will manage HR operations across the employee lifecycle, focusing on benefits administration, data integrity, and compliance, with minimal oversight.
The role partners with Payroll, IT, Finance and HRBPs to deliver accurate, scalable processes. The ideal candidate has 5–7+ years in HR operations and benefits, strong data accuracy, and ADP Workforce Now experience.
Position Title: Senior HR Generalist, Operations and BenefitsLocation: Hybrid – Arlington, VA (2-3 days onsite / 2-3 days remote)
The Senior HR Generalist is a critical member of the HR team responsible for delivering operational excellence across the full employee lifecycle, from onboarding through offboarding, while ensuring a seamless and positive employee experience. Reporting to the HR Operations Manager, this role serves as a primary point of contact for employee inquiries and is responsible for core HR processes, systems accuracy, and benefits administration with minimal oversight. The ideal candidate is highly detail-oriented, proactive, and customer-focused, with strong expertise in HR operations, compliance, and data integrity. This role partners cross-functionally and across departments to ensure accurate, efficient, and compliant processes while continuously identifying opportunities for improvement and driving execution.
